Factors Influencing Cost

Pipe leak repair in Vancouver, WA, involves identifying and fixing leaks in plumbing systems to prevent water damage and ensure proper function. The scope of repair projects can vary based on the location and severity of the leak, influencing the materials used and the complexity of the work involved.

  • Materials: Repairs may involve various materials such as copper, PEX, PVC, or galvanized pipes, selected based on existing plumbing and project requirements.
  • Size and Scope: Small leaks in accessible pipes may require minimal work, while larger or hidden leaks could involve extensive pipe replacement or rerouting.
  • Labor Complexity: Simple repairs in exposed pipes typically involve straightforward procedures, whereas repairs behind walls or underground may require more complex labor and specialized tools.
  • Permitting: Depending on the extent of the repair, permits might be necessary, especially if the work involves significant modifications to plumbing systems or building codes.
  • Additional Services: Leak repairs may include pipe insulation, pressure testing, or system flushing to ensure long-term performance and prevent future issues.
